Demiryolu of 1332 tons gross, built by Denizcilik Bankasi T.A.O., is for operation between two railway terminals of Sirkeci and Haydarpasa, both in Istanbul Harbor; length oa 241 ft, molded breadth 49 ft 4 in., molded depth 15 ft 9 in.; main deck is laid with three rows of railway lines and upper surface has been flushed-up for alternative carriage of motor vehicles; two reciprocating steam engines each have output of 640 ihp at 140 rpm.
Turkish train ferry
